Two representations of braid I.A.4i.c.(0.5) after 100 time units. Top: Unperturbed solution integrated for ten N-body time units. Bottom: Result of the perturbed solution in the same time frame. The introduced perturbation was 10−5 in the x coordinate. Both solutions have clearly deviated from the original braid, and from each other. By this time, the phase space distance between the two solutions is on the order of unity. The orbits are unstable, and in the next 100 crossing times, one particle is ejected.
